mph_mob:ute:040700:evadts:smartirda

Per poter utilizzare il dispositivo SmartIRDA è necessario che esso sia correttamente inserito nel jack audio dello smartphone ed il volume multimediale (musica dalle cuffie) sia al massimo livello.

Dopo aver selezionato il dispositivo dalla sezione Preferiti del pannello Rilevazione Audit, comparirà un menu dal quale selezionare il tipo di operazione richiesta.


Fig.1

Le opzioni disponibili sono:

  • Rilevazione IRDA DDCMP: Rilevazione su protocollo DDCMP tramite porta infrarossi SmartIRDA su interfaccia IRDA del sistema di pagamento
  • Rilevazione IRDA DEX: Rilevazione su protocollo DEX tramite porta infrarossi SmartIRDA su interfaccia IRDA del sistema di pagamento
  • Rilevazione RS232 DEX: Rilevazione su protocollo DEX tramite cavo fisico RS232 fornito in dotazione con SmartIRDA
  • Download File Pending: Download di eventuali file rimasti in sospeso nella memoria di SmartIRDA durante le operazioni di lettura precedenti


Selezionando una delle opzioni verrà avviata la routine di lettura, o di download dei file in sospeso, che restituirà un messaggio di conferma o di errore.

Fig.2

Rilevazione completata con successo:

Fig.3

Esempio di rilevazione completata con errore:

Fig.4



Presenza di file in sospeso:

Fig.5

In quest'ultimo caso è necessario utilizzare la voce di menu DOWNLOAD FILE PENDING che si occuperà di scaricare e processare i file in sospeso (uno alla volta).
Attenzione! il file viene scaricato e inviato sia all'AdE che in sede. Avvisare la sede perchè il file originale potrebbe essere stato inviato e risultare già presente.


Nel caso in cui la lettura non dovesse andare a buon fine, i motivi potrebbero essere molteplici:

Il dispositivo SmartIRDA non viene rilevato:

- verificare che lo smartphone utilizzato sia compatibile con SmartIRDA e Mophas/Vendinguard

- assicurarsi che il volume del dispositivo sia impostato al massimo

- provare ad abilitare le opzioni Filtro Audio, Clock Calibration o Long Timeout all'interno delle impostazioni del programma

La procedura di rilevazione dati va in timeout:

- provare a impostare una velocità di Trasmissione o di Partenza inferiore dalle impostazioni del programma

La procedura di rilevazione dati restituisce errore sconosciuto:

- assicurarsi che il codice di Sicurezza e la Password DDCMP siano stati impostati correttamente (il valore di default è 0 ma alcuni sistemi di pagamento potrebbero utilizzare codici differenti)

- assicurarsi che la versione del firmware presente su SmartIRDA sia aggiornata. Per farlo è necessario utilizzare l'applicazione ufficiale ir e verificare la voce FW:

Fig.6


Rilevazione KO
Rilevazione fallita con codici di errore.

Errore 1: Sample Freq
Errore in fase di impostazione della frequenza audio

Errore 2: No Headset
Verificare che il modulo IR sia collegato correttamente al telefono (rimuovere eventuali cover che possano impedire il corretto inserimento del dispositivo di rilevazione nella porta jack del telefono)

Errore 3: Output
Errore nell'uscita audio

Errore 4: Param
Verificare i parametri inseriti

Errore 11: Nessun Modulo IR
Verificare le impostazioni Filtro Audio e Audio Latency, controllare che il volume sia al massimo, generalmente non devono essere impostate ma per alcuni dispositivi potrebbero essere necessarie.

Errore 12/13/14/21/22: Timeout RX/DataLen/System/Frame
Questo tipo di errori indicano un'anomalia in fase di comunicazione tra il telefono e Smart IRDA.

Possibili problemi:

  • Incompatibilità del telefono con Smart IRDA
  • Problemi al modulo Smart IRDA o alla porta jack del telefono
  • Modulo Smart IRDA non aggiornato
  • Impostazioni Filtro Audio e Audio Latency non correttamente impostate

Errore 51: No File
Segnala che non sono presenti file in sospeso nella memoria dello Smart IRDA

Errore 52: File Write
Non è possibile memorizzare il file. Verificare i permessi dell'applicazione

Errore 259: Audit No Device

Errore più comune in fase di rilevazione, indica assenza di comunicazione tra sistema di pagamento e sistema di rilevazione, dovuta a parametri impostati in maniera errata o a incompatibilità tra sistema di pagamento e sistema di rilevazione.
Attenzione! l'errore 259 può verificarsi anche in maniera random quindi è necessario eseguire diverse prove.Oltre a verificare quanto sopra, controllare all'interno dei Parametri SmartIRDA, le impostazioni variano per ogni sistema di pagamento, quindi, non esistono parametri predefiniti.

In ogni caso è necessario effettuare i seguenti controlli e/o prove:

- Verifica della correttezza del tipo di rilevazione (IRDA o RS232)

- Presenza o meno del flag Long Timeout

- Presenza o meno del flag Clock Calibration

- Valore impostato per la Velocità Trasmissione

- Valore impostato per la Velocità di Partenza

- Verificare che il firmware SmartIrda sia sempre aggiornato all'ultima versione disponibile

Errore 262: Audit Password
Errore che compare quando la password impostata all'interno dei Parametri SmartIRDA è errata. Verificare le impostazioni e riprovare.

Errore 416/419: Audit Answer
Errore legato alla Velocità di Trasmissione e/o Velocità di Partenza, impostarle di default nei Parametri SmartIRDA e riprovare.
In alcuni casi potrebbe essere necessario impostare 2400 come Velocità di Partenza.
Verificare che il firmware SmartIRDA sia sempre aggiornato all'ultima versione disponibile.

Errore 417: Timeout
Errore che si verifica in fase di instaurazione della comunicazione con il sistema di pagamento. Verificare i parametri e provare ad abilitare il parametro Long Timeout all'interno dei parametri.

Errore 459: Audit Data
Errore generico in fase di ricezione dati EVA DTS. Verificare il corretto funzionamento del sistema di pagamento e riprovare.

Per visualizzare la versione del Firmware di SmartIRDA installata sul modulo ed eventualmente aggiornarla, è necessario:

Installare l'applicazione IR. L'ultima versione è disponibile a questo indirizzo
Avviarla e inserire lo SmartIRDA nel telefono
Alzare il volume del dispositivo al massimo
Premere su DDCMP e attendere la comparsa del valore in corrispondenza del campo FW

L'aggiornamento del firmware è possibile solo ed esclusivamente tramite l'applicazione IR, e per eseguirlo è necessario:

Scaricare l'ultima versione del firmware SmartIRDA. I file necessari sono disponibili a questo indirizzo. Scegliere il più recente e scaricare sia IR che IRH.
Copiare entrambi i file sul dispositivo mobile nella cartella Download, sarà l'applicazione a prendere quello corretto
Avviare l'applicazione IR
Collegare lo SmartIRDA al telefono
Selezionare FW Update e attendere

Attenzione! L'aggiornamento firmware è possibile solo se la versione da installare è più recente di quella già installata, in caso contrario viene restituito un messaggio di errore.